Emergency Plumbing: When You Ought to Call a Professional

Plumbing emergencies can strike when you least anticipate them, causing critical damage to your property if not handled promptly. While some minor plumbing points will be fixed with DIY solutions, others demand the attention of a licensed professional. Knowing when to call an emergency plumber can prevent from costly repairs and long-term problems.

What Is Considered a Plumbing Emergency?

A plumbing emergency is any situation that poses an immediate threat to your home, health, or safety. These situations typically contain water leaks, burst pipes, sewage backups, or lack of running water. Not only do these problems disrupt your day by day routine, but they will additionally lead to structural damage, mold growth, and contaminated water.

Common Emergency Plumbing Situations

1. Burst Pipes

Burst pipes are among the many most serious plumbing emergencies. They will release gallons of water in a brief interval, damaging floors, walls, and electrical systems. If a pipe bursts in your home, shut off the principle water supply immediately and call a professional plumber. Delaying the response can lead to in depth and expensive repairs.

2. Sewer System Backup

If sewage starts backing up into your drains, bogs, or bathtubs, it’s a transparent sign of a sewer line issue. This can pose severe health risks as a result of contamination. Common signs embody foul odors, multiple clogged drains, or gurgling sounds from plumbing fixtures. A professional plumber has the tools and expertise to diagnose and fix the problem safely.

3. No Hot Water

Lack of hot water, particularly in colder climates or seasons, might be more than an inconvenience—it could be a true emergency. Water heaters could fail as a result of electrical points, broken thermostats, or sediment buildup. A licensed plumber can quickly determine the root cause and repair or replace the unit as needed.

4. Overflowing Bathroom

An overflowing toilet can cause water damage and create unsanitary conditions. While it could appear like a easy clog, the problem can typically lie deeper within the plumbing system. If plunging would not remedy the issue or if the bathroom overflows repeatedly, it’s time to call in a professional.

5. Leaking Water Heater

A leaking water heater is more than a nuisance—it can flood your home and create the risk of electrical hazards. For those who discover water pooling across the base of your heater or hear strange hissing sounds, it is best to contact a plumber immediately.

Why You Shouldn’t Delay Emergency Plumbing Repairs

Ignoring a plumbing emergency can quickly escalate the situation. Water damage can weaken the structural integrity of your home, destroy personal property, and lead to mold growth. In addition, unresolved plumbing points can increase your water bill and reduce the general worth of your property.

By calling a licensed plumber, you make sure that the issue is diagnosed and resolved efficiently. Professionals use advanced tools resembling video pipe inspection cameras, hydro-jetting machines, and leak detectors to establish and fix problems with minimal disruption to your home.

Selecting the Right Emergency Plumber

When choosing an emergency plumber, make positive they provide 24/7 services and are totally licensed and insured. Look for buyer opinions and ask about response instances and guarantees. A reputable plumber will be transparent about pricing and provide an in depth assessment of the problem earlier than starting repairs.

Stopping Future Plumbing Emergencies

While not all plumbing emergencies are keep away fromable, common maintenance can reduce the risk. Schedule annual plumbing inspections, avoid flushing non-degradable items, and monitor your water pressure. Fixing minor issues early can prevent them from becoming major emergencies down the road.
